Moda Chocolate Bars

  I have been working on finishing some quilt tops that have been sitting folded up in my sewing room for far too long.  In the last couple weeks I was able to wrap up these two beautiful wall hangings that I made using Moda Chocolote Bars (2.5" x 5" rectangles).  I love precuts, and I had to try these delectable fabric bites!   I love this nontraditional setting of the half rectangles pieces.  Instead of setting them into diamonds, I set them into this fun kite formation.    I quilted the hanging with a meander and added small floral details along the meandering path.   I love to see quilts outdoors! Fall is creeping into my backyard though!   I created a low volume pieced backing for this little hanging.
